Top Benefits of Asphalt Heaters in Residential and Commercial Projects

Asphalt heaters bring significant advantages to both residential and commercial projects. Using these heaters can improve the quality of paving tasks. According to industry reports, heating asphalt before application can reduce the risk of cracking and ensure a smoother finish. This is critical, especially in regions experiencing harsh climates, where thermal expansion takes a toll on materials.

For instance, a study by the National Asphalt Pavement Association indicates that projects using heated asphalt experience up to a 30% improvement in longevity compared to those that do not. Properly heated asphalt can also be compacted more effectively, leading to tighter and stronger bonds in the final product. This detail is advantageous during long-term maintenance cycles.

Moreover, efficiency is another strong point. Asphalt heaters can expedite project timelines by allowing for quicker installation and reducing wait times. Latest reports show that heating asphalt reduces cooling time by approximately 25%. However, while the benefits are clear, operators must be cautious. Overheating can degrade asphalt quality, leading to potential failures. This requires careful monitoring and training, emphasizing the need for skilled personnel in the operation of these heaters. Thus, the balance between efficiency and quality should always be a primary focus in any paving project.

Improved Quality Control: The Role of Asphalt Heaters in Mixture Consistency

Asphalt heaters are essential in maintaining mixture consistency and quality control. When asphalt is heated correctly, it leads to better adhesion between aggregate and binder. This ensures the longevity of the pavement. According to the National Asphalt Pavement Association (NAPA), consistent temperatures can improve mixture quality by up to 30%. This reduction in temperature variability minimizes the risk of cracking and raveling seen in many projects.

Using heaters also facilitates better workability. Asphalt remains easier to spread and compact when heated adequately. A report from the Federal Highway Administration (FHWA) indicates that well-controlled heating processes can lead to a 20% increase in productivity. Heating systems can help manage the viscosity of heated asphalt, preventing common problems like stiffness during cold weather.

Tip: Always monitor the temperature of the asphalt mixture. If the temperature varies too much, it can affect the overall performance of the pavement. Regular calibration of your heating equipment is vital.

Tip: Train your team on proper heating techniques and safety practices. Understanding how to effectively use asphalt heaters will enhance project outcomes and raise overall quality control. Cost Savings: Long-term Financial Benefits of Using Asphalt Heaters

Using an asphalt heater can lead to significant cost savings on projects. A study by the National Asphalt Pavement Association found that utilizing asphalt heaters can reduce the amount of new materials needed by up to 30%. This reduction not only lowers material costs but also minimizes waste. Less waste translates to lower disposal fees and contributes to more sustainable practices.


Moreover, asphalt heaters improve project efficiency. They allow workers to reuse existing asphalt, saving both time and labor costs. The heating process enables faster set times, which can cut project durations. According to industry reports, project timelines can be shortened by nearly 25% with the use of heated asphalt. However, the initial investment in heaters can be a hurdle for some contractors. They must weigh the upfront costs against long-term benefits carefully.


Additionally, skilled operators are crucial when using asphalt heaters. Improper use can result in uneven heating and rework, potentially negating savings. Continuous training and equipment maintenance are vital for maximizing the advantages of asphalt heaters. Ensuring that operators are properly trained can prevent costly mistakes. Projects must also consider the unique requirements of each job site.


While asphalt heaters offer financial benefits, the effectiveness ultimately relies on proper implementation.
